Q: Does Pixelwash strip EXIF data automatically? A: Yep — every upload to the Corvella media bucket gets scrubbed on ingest, including GPS tags and camera serials. If a client needs EXIF preserved, flag it in the job notes so the pipeline skips that batch. To re-run a scrub manually, open the Pixelwash admin panel with the shared recovery account. The passphrase for that account is below.

strongbox words: druvan-lamys-eliius-jorax-istox-soreth-ulays-gilix-ralix-oliiel-norwyn-casvan-praius

## Support

Payload compression in Murkline is handled by the `squashkit` module. Zstd by default; falls back to gzip when the collector advertises no zstd support. Compression level is set in `telemetry.toml` — do not hardcode it.

Known issues live in the tracker under the `compression` tag. Check there before filing anything. Benchmarks are in `docs/bench.md`; rerun them if you touch the framing code.

For regressions, decode failures, or questions about the wire format, contact the telemetry maintainers at the address below.

escalation mailbox, kagef-kawef: frador_zorix@tolvaqlabs.internal

**Onboarding: Shelfbridge catalogue import**

New folks: the nightly import pulls catalogue records from the Marrowton library feed into Shelfbridge. Runs are idempotent, so re-triggering a failed batch is safe. You'll need access to the import service to do this. The credential the import job authenticates with is listed below.

gateway credential: qvz7-EIbFiFd

## v2.8.0 — Setting renamed

The `SQLLINT_STRICT` flag in Querystone's linter is now `QUERYSTONE_SQL_RULESET`, clarifying that it selects a named rule bundle rather than a boolean. Old names are rejected at startup to avoid silently skipping injection checks. Reviewers should confirm CI images pull the signed ruleset, which requires authentication. Add the following line to your `.env` before the lint stage runs:

secret setting of tajof-bahif: COURIER_KEY3=65d